SEC Championship: LSU 5, Vanderbilt 4 - F/11 - Tigers are SEC Champions!!!

Inning summaries brought to you once again by Astro

LSU Pitching:
Brent Bonvillain 4.0 IP, 5 H, 2 R, 2 ER, 1 BB, 2 HBP, 1 K
Nate Fury 1.0 IP, 2 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 1 HBP, 1 K
Kurt McCune 1.0 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 1 BB, 3 K
Nick Rumbelow 1.0 IP, 3 H, 2 R, 2 ER, 1 BB, 1 HBP, 1 K
Joey Bourgeois 1.1 IP, 1 H, 0 R, 2 BB, 1 K
W- Chris Cotton 2.2 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 0 K

Vanderbilt Pitching:
Philip Pfeifer 3.2 IP, 9 H, 4 R, 3 ER, 1 BB, 2 K
Adam Ravenelle 2.1 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 1 BB, 0 K
L- Brian Miller 4.1 IP, 1 H, 1 R, 1 ER, 1 BB, 2 HBP, 4 K
Steven Rice 0.2 IP, 0 H, 0 R, 0 BB, 1 K

LSU Lineup:
1) Sean McMullen 1 for 5, SF, RBI
2) Casey Yocom 0 for 4, K
--Tyler Moore 0 for 2, 2 K
3) Alex Bregman 1 for 5
4) Mason Katz 0 for 5, 3 K
5) Raph Rhymes 1 for 4, BB, 2 K
6) Christian Ibarra 1 for 3, 2 BB, 2B, 2 R
7) Ty Ross 1 for 4, SH, R
8) Jared Foster 2 for 3, 2 HBP, RBI, 2 R
9) Andrew Stevenson 2 for 4, RBI
--Chris Sciambra 1 for 1, RBI

Vanderbilt Lineup:
1) Tony Kemp 0 for 4, 2 BB
2) Xavier Turner 2 for 5, SH
3) Mike Yastrzemski 1 for 4, IBB, HBP, K
4) Connor Harrell 2 for 5, HBP, 2 K, 2 R
5) Conrad Gregor 2 for 6, 2B, K, 2 R
6) Tyler Beede
--Zander Wiel 0 for 4, BB, HBP, RBI
7) Vince Conde 3 for 5, 3 RBI
8) John Norwood 0 for 2, BB, K
--Andrew Harris 0 for 0, IBB
----Rhett Wiseman 0 for 1
9) Spencer Navin 1 for 4, HBP, K


Top 1
McMullen flied out to left (1 out)
Yocom grounded out to short (2 outs)
Bregman singled to center
Katz reached on a fielder's choice to short, Bregman out at 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; LSU 0, Vanderbilt coming to bat

Bot 1
Kemp grounded out to 2nd (1 out)
Turner singled to right
Yastrzemski grounded into 6-3 double play (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 0-0 after 1

Top 2
Rhymes singled to left, thrown out at 2nd 7-4 (1 out)
Ibarra walked
Ross singled to left, Ibarra to 2nd
Foster singled to right, Ibarra scored on a throwing error by the 2nd baseman, Ross to 3rd, Foster to 2nd; 1-0 Tigers
Stevenson singled to short, Ross scored, Foster 3rd; 2-0 Tigers
McMullen sacrifice flied to right, Foster scored; 3-0 Tigers (2 outs)
Stevenson stole 2nd
Yocom struck out swinging (3 outs)
3 R, 4 H, 1 E, 1 LOB; 3-0 LSU after 1.5

Bot 2
Harrell singled
Gregor doubled to left center, Harrell to 3rd
Wiel grounded out to 2nd, Harrell scored, Gregor to 3rd; 3-1 Tigers (1 out)
Conde singled up the middle, Gregor scored; 3-2 Tigers
Norwood flied out to right (2 out)
Navin singled to center, Conde to 3rd
Kemp grounded out to 2nd (3 outs)
2 R, 4 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 3-2 LSU after 2

Top 3
Bregman flied out to center (1 out)
Katz struck out swinging (2 outs)
Rhymes struck out looking (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 3-2 LSU after 2.5

Bot 3
Turner flied out to right (1 out)
Yastrzemski hit by the pitch
Harrell struck out swinging (2 outs)
Gregor flied out to center (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 3-2 LSU after 3

Top 4
Ibarra doubled down the left field line
Ross sacrifice bunted to the pitcher, Ibarra to 3rd (1 out)
Foster singled to center, Ibarra scored; 4-2 Tigers
Stevenson bunt singled to 3rd, Foster to 2nd
McMullen singled to the 1st baseman, Foster to 3rd, Stevenson to 2nd
Yocom flied out to shallow right
Vanderbilt pitching change from Philip Pfeifer to Adam Ravenelle
Bregman reached on a fielder's choice to short, McMullen out to 2nd (3 outs)
1 R, 4 H, 0 E, 3 LOB; 4-2 LSU after 3.5

Bot 4
Wiel grounded out to 3rd (1 out)
Conde grounded out to 1st (2 outs)
Norwood walked
Navin hit by the pitch, Noorwood to 2nd
Kemp grounded out to 3rd (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 4-2 LSU after 4

Top 5
Katz flied out to center (1 out)
Rhymes flied out to right (2 outs)
Ibarra walked
Ross grounded out to 1st (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; Halfway home at Hoover Met, LSU leads Vanderbilt 4 to 2

Bot 5
LSU pitching change from Brent Bonvillain to Nate Fury
Turner singled to left
Yastrzemski singled to right, Turner to 3rd
Yastrzemski caught stealing 2nd (1 out)
Harrell hit by the pitch
Gregor struck out swinging (2 outs)
Wiel walked, Harrell to 2nd, Turner still at 3rd
Conde flied out to deep center (3 outs)
0 R, 2 H, 0 E, 3 LOB; 4-2 LSU after 5

Top 6
Foster flied out to left (1 out)
Stevenson grounded out to 2nd (2 outs)
McMullen flied out to right (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-2 LSU after 5.5

Bot 6
LSU pitching change from Nate Fury to Kurt McCune
Norwood struck out swinging (1 out)
Navin struck out swinging (2 outs)
Kemp walked
Kemp advanced to 2nd on a wild pitch
Turner lined out to the pitcher (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 4-2 LSU after 6

Top 7
Vanderbilt pitching change from Adam Ravenelle to Brian Miller
Yocom flied out to right (1 out)
Bregman popped out to short (2 outs)
Katz struck out swinging (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-2 LSU at the stretch

Bot 7
LSU pitching change from Kurt McCune to Nick Rumbelow
Yastrzemski struck out swinging (1 out)
Harrell singled to center
Gregor singled up the middle, Harrell to 3rd
Gregor stole 2nd
Wiel hit by the pitch
Conde singled to right center, Harrel scored, Gregor scored, Wiel to 3rd; 4-4 tie
Harris intentionally walked, Conde to 2nd, Wiel holds 3rd
Navin flied out to right, Wiel thrown out at home 9-2 (3 outs)
2 R, 3 H, 0 E, 3 LOB; 4-4 after 7

Top 8
Rhymes walked
Ibarra popped out to 2nd (1 out)
Ross popped out foul to 3rd (2 outs)
Foster hit by the pitch, Rhymes to 2nd
Stevenson grounded out to 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 4-4 after 7.5

Bot 8
LSU pitching change from Nick Rumbelow to Joey Bourgeois
Kemp walked
Turner sacrifice bunted to 1st, Kemp to 2nd (1 out)
Yastrzemski intentionally walked
Harrell struck out looking (2 outs)
Gregor grounded out to 2nd (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 2 LOB; 4-4 after 8

Top 9
McMullen flied out to center (1 out)
Moore struck out looking (2 outs)
Bregman grounded out to short (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-4 after 8.5

Bot 9
Wiel grounded out to 3rd (1 out)
Conde singled up the middle
LSU pitching change from Joey Bourgeois to Chris Cotton
Wiseman flied out to center (2 outs)
Navin flied out to center (3 outs)
0 R, 1 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 4-4 after 9... Free Baseball at Hoover Met

Top 10
Katz struck out looking (1 out)
Rhymes struck out swinging (2 outs)
Ibarra flied out to left (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-4 after 9.5

Bot 10
Kemp flied out to right (1 out)
Turner popped out to 2nd (2 outs)
Yastrzemski grounded out to short (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 4-4 after 10

Top 11
Ross flied out to right (1 out)
Foster hit by the pitch
Foster stole 2nd
Sciambra singled up the middle, Foster scored, Sciambra advanced to 2nd on the throw; 5-4 Tigers
Vanderbilt pitching change from Brian Miller to Steven Rice
McMullen lined out to short (2 outs)
Moore struck out looking (3 outs)
1 R, 1 H, 0 E, 1 LOB; 5-4 LSU after 10.5

Bot 11
Harrell grounded out to short (1 out)
Gregor grounded out to 2nd (2 outs)
Wiel grounded out to 3rd (3 outs)
0 R, 0 H, 0 E, 0 LOB; 5-4 Final - TIGERS WIN THE SEC TOURNAMENT CHAMPIONSHIP!!!
